10 system registers used with rm – Horner APG XL7 OCS User Manual

Page 37

background image

XL7 User Manual

Table 9.1 – Filename Special Symbols

Symbol

Description

Example

$Y

Substitutes the current 2 digit year

2004 = 04

$M

Substitutes the current month with a 2 digit code

March = 03

$D

Substitutes the current day

22

nd

= 22

$h

Substitutes the current hour in 24 hour format

4 pm = 16

$m

Substitutes the current minute

45 = 45

$s

Substitutes the current second

34 = 34

Note that all the symbols start with the dollar sign ($) character. Date symbols are in upper case, time

symbols are in lower case. The following are examples of the substituted time/date filenames:

Current date and time

= March 1, 2013 3:45:34 PM

Filename: Data$M$D.csv

= Data0301.csv

Filename: Year$Y\Month$M\aa$D_$h.csv

= Year04\Month03\aa01_15.csv

Filename: Month_$M\Day_$D\$h_$m_$s.csv

= Month_03\Day_01\15_45_34.csv

9.10 System Registers used with RM

%SR175 Status

This shows the current status of the RM interface

%SR176 Free Space

This 32-bit register shows the free space on the RM card in bytes

%SR178 Card Capacity

This 32-bit register shows the total card capacity in kilobytes

Possible status values are shown in the table:

For additional status information, consult the Cscape help file.

Table 9.2 – RM Status Values

0

RM interface OK

1

Card present but unknown format

2

No card in slot

3

Card present, but not supported

4

Card swapped before operation was complete

5

Unknown error

Page 37 of 110